Taylor Wessing Reveals Reductions in Staff Costs and Headcount
Taylor Wessing cut staff costs by 17 percent during the last financial year after reducing staff headcount at the firm by 12 percent. European law firm Taylor Wessing ranked 22 countries and economies on their intellectual property protection and enforcement records, with the United States, United Kingdom and Germany garnering the highest scores. The firm's inaugural Global Intellectual Property Index (GIPI) released on May 2 used a statistical analysis to rank jurisdictions in terms of patent, trademarks and copyright protections. As the financial reporting season continues in London, three more large city practices -- CMS Cameron McKenna, Simmons and Simmons, and Taylor Wessing -- have reported healthy growth in revenues and profits for the 2006-07 financial year.
